Lee Yoon-jean’s tightly-cropped images of normal household objects are surrounded with great tension. Schooled at the famous Düsseldorf Academy of Art, she was mentored by Bernd and Hilla Becher, followed by Thomas Ruff. Their influence on her work is evident.

Yoon Jean Lee’s photos are sober and matter of fact; her approach is systematic; she takes photographs in series. Her shots are still lifes devoid of any pretensions and make their mark on us by their sheer size. And they amuse us, as the exaggeration of the ostensibly banal makes the images somehow bizarre, and yet infuses them with a touch of irony.
